Is KiB to TB the same as TB to KiB?
No. They are inverse operations. For this page, 1 KiB equals 1.024000e-9 TB, while 1 TB equals 976,562,500 KiB.

1 KiB = 1.024000e-9 TB
1 TB = 976,562,500 KiB
Formula: value × 1.024000e-9
Example: 15 KiB = 1.536000e-8 TB
